Comparison between Analog and Digital Multimeter The most significant difference between an analog multimeter and the digital multimeter is that the analog multimeter comprises of a scale and a deflection pointer which actually indicates the value to be measured on the scale, while, in digital multimeters, a digital display like LCD directly displays the value. power source is not required.
